// Copy incoming message parameters to another list of parameters
// The pointers of NamedPointer parameters are 'stolen' from 'sig' when copying
// If 'params' is not 0, the contained parameters will not be prefixed with
// event call controller's prefix
void SigDriver::copySigMsgParams(NamedList& dest, SignallingEvent* event,
const String* params)
{
SignallingMessage* sig = event ? event->message() : 0;
if (!sig)
return;
ObjList exclude;
// Copy 'params'
if (params) {
ObjList* p = params->split(',',false);
for (ObjList* o = p->skipNull(); o; o = o->skipNext()) {
NamedString* ns = sig->params().getParam(static_cast<String*>(o->get())->c_str());
if (!ns)
continue;
dest.addParam(ns->name(),*ns);
exclude.append(ns)->setDelete(false);
}
TelEngine::destruct(p);
}
// Copy all other parameters
String prefix = (event->controller() ? event->controller()->msgPrefix() : String::empty());
if (!prefix.null())
dest.addParam("message-prefix",prefix);
unsigned int n = sig->params().length();
for (unsigned int i = 0; i < n; i++) {
NamedString* param = sig->params().getParam(i);
if (!param || exclude.find(param->name()))
continue;
NamedPointer* np = static_cast<NamedPointer*>(param->getObject("NamedPointer"));
if (!np)
dest.addParam(prefix+param->name(),*param);
else
dest.addParam(new NamedPointer(prefix+param->name(),np->takeData(),*param));
}
}
